logo
logo
Sign in

3 Fast Methods for estimating the Code Nature of Your Versatile Application

avatar
quickway infosystems

Uncertain about the productivity of the application area? A basic game will help demonstrate in any case.

Name any action of the day, and you will find many applications accessible for it.

 

For example, you get up toward the beginning of the day with the assistance of a caution application. You chat with your companions through texting applications. You could monitor your practicing propensity and calorie consumption through a health application.

 

On the off chance that you wish to send off a startup, a versatile application can turn into an essential piece of your contribution. Between e-hailing administrations and e-wallets, there are a plenty of specialties you can focus with a strategically set up application!

 

In any case, you should take note of that it is presently sufficiently not to send off an application. In 2020 and then some, to succeed, you should foster a significant and great application. This is where the code nature of your versatile application comes into the situation.

 

What is Code Quality and Why You Should Mind?

After you have settled on whether you need an iPhone or Android application, you should find different ways to foster the arrangement.

 

When it is prepared and coded, you may be in a mobile app support and maintenance services rush to grandstand it to the world. This is where you really want to dial back and make a stride back.

 

Prior to delivering your application for the world, you should quantify the code nature of your application whenever it is created.

 

What is code quality? In laymen terms, code quality alludes to whether the codes utilized in the application are of excellent (great) or of bad quality (awful). This is definitely not an objective quality file. Whether the codes of your portable application are great rely upon the definitions you judge them on.

 

Here, help from clever groups of coders and designers is required. You should likewise remember the unique circumstance. For example, in the event that you are checking the code nature of a versatile application, the examination of an auto engineer won't make any difference.

 

You could ponder, in the event that code quality is a particularly emotional file, what difference does it make? All things considered, why could it at any point matter to your application?

 

Indeed, in the event that you look for the right assessment and evaluation, code quality enlightens you a ton concerning the nature of the product and whether your codebase is protected, dependable, and secure.

 

To recognize a decent code from a terrible one, here are a few inquiries you ought to pose:

 

Does the code do what it was made to do?

Is it reliable in its activities?

Is it straightforward?

Might the codes at any point be tried?

Is the code reported well, for sometime later?

How to Quantify The Code Nature of Versatile Application?

There are different ways of estimating code quality. Every strategy centers around a fundamental part of portable application improvement. The following are three components and the fastest ways of estimating code quality in view of the variables being referred to.

 

1. Dependability

Dependability alludes to the gamble appended to the codes and programming. It additionally shows the likelihood the expressed code of the versatile application will come up short.

 

The more dependable code is, the more outlandish it is to fall flat. Estimating the unwavering quality of code is crucial to decrease the possibilities of glitches of an application.

 

Here are a fast methods for estimating the dependability of a code:

 

Monitoring creation episodes: The lower high need blunders are distinguished during the application improvement process, the higher is the dependability score.

Load testing by which you check how the code capabilities when a ton of clients use it.

Relapse testing, where you count the quantity of new deformities that emerge when you attempt to change the application, keeping the given code steady.

Unwavering quality assessment where specialists establish a market-like climate and see whether the application works immaculately in the animating climate.

2. Security

We live in a period set apart by security breaks. As of late, a monster like Facebook, as well, experienced harsh criticism for the radical information burglary it saw.

 

While living in a web-based world implies that our delicate information is more powerless than any other time; this doesn't imply that means can't be taken to forestall such breaks.

 

Truth be told, like never before, customers are presently cautious about which application they download. Each client wants a solid application, and this security starts at the coding level.

 

This is the reason checking the security of the codebase is a magnificent method for estimating the code nature of a versatile application.

 

Aggressors are probably going to penetrate programming and get to profoundly delicate and individual data assuming unfortunate coding rehearses are utilized.

 

To this end it is fundamental to limit the quantity of weaknesses an application faces on the coding level.

 

Here are fast and tried approaches to surveying code quality based on security.

 

Examining the versatile application to recognize the quantity of weaknesses present in the application.

Sending a Security update in the event that the application has been sent off. Dissect the number of clients that have refreshed the application and whether its weaknesses have decreased from that point forward.

Distinguishing real security episodes and measuring the seriousness and recurrence.

Generally, estimating the code quality based on security implies holding on until you send off your application.

 

Notwithstanding, since application improvement is a persistent interaction, this variable guarantees that your portable application is sufficiently adaptable to take care of issues that emerge with time.

 

Peruse too: Best Practices Application Engineers Ought to Follow to Upgrade Portable Application Information Security

 

3. Practicality and Testability

The straightforwardness with which programming and subsequently a codebase can be kept up with oversees whether it is of great.

 

To gauge code quality based on practicality, it is fundamental to evaluate the design, consistency, and intricacy of the codebase being referred to.

 

Here, factors like testability come in. It is difficult to give a solitary fast measurements to passing judgment on the nature of a code in view of viability. Famous ways incorporate estimating the quantity of expressive alerts that emerge and running the code through a progression of Halstead intricacy tests.

 

Moreover, the testability of the code can be application support and maintenance services estimated through cyclomatic intricacy and distinguishing the quantity of experiments that come in defective.

 

How to Further develop The Code Quality?

Whenever you have estimated the code nature of your portable application, the excursion doesn't stop there. You should then do whatever it takes to work on the general nature of your codebase. Here are speedy methods for doing as such.

 

1. Have a coding standard set up

To guarantee consistency in coding, train every one of your designers to utilize a uniform coding standard.

 

2. Continuously examine

Try not to hang tight for the code surveys to start. Examine your codes before that. This will permit you to identify issues when they emerge.

 

3. Refactor if vital

On the off chance that your code quality exhibits that your ongoing codes are of awful quality, it is ideal to refactor them to bring down their intricacy and work on their presentation.

 

Measure, Improve, Create!

Portable application advancement may be popular. This doesn't imply that it is a simple item to consummate. However, as the area develops, completely flawlessness can help you in acquiring the piece of the pie you want to flourish in the business.

 

Thus, ensure you invest significant energy in each step of the versatile application improvement. Make quality and predictable codes. Feel free to gauge their code quality. The sooner you identify blunders, the better it is!

collect
0
avatar
quickway infosystems
guide
Zupyak is the world’s largest content marketing community, with over 400 000 members and 3 million articles. Explore and get your content discovered.
Read more